Thousands of cargo and tanker ships travel the European waterways, the size of which only becomes apparent when one of them moors at the shore. Large quantities of goods can be transported with little energy and personnel, far more than with trains and trucks with the same engine power. In addition, ship propulsion systems are producing fewer and fewer pollutants, and new fuels such as natural gas are being tested.
In this Typenkompass, Ingo Steller, an expert in inland navigation, offers an overview of the different types of cargo ships that travel on the Rhine, Danube, Elbe and Oder.

The only publication currently available on chain shipping on the Elbe and Saale shows this special form of freight shipping in 120 images. Shipping expert Sigbert Zesewitz presents the route of the chain from Melnik via Dresden to the mouth of the Elbe in Hamburg with many unpublished historical images. A journey through the history of technology from the late 19th century to around 1945.
